RE: The tariff classification of a cast iron part component used in snow plows from China

Dear Mr. Klotz:

In your letter dated May 27, 2016 you requested a tariff classification ruling.

The importation consists of a cast iron part called an end block used as a component in snow plows for light and medium duty pick-up trucks. The end block weighs 1.828 pounds and it consists of a cast profile with a hollow center. It is used at the end of the pivot tube that stabilizes a snow plow due to unevenness on highway surfaces and parking lots.

The applicable subheading for the cast iron component will be 8431.49.9095,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S), which provides for “Parts suitable for use solely or principally with the machinery of headings 8425 to 8430: Of machinery of heading 8428, 8429 or 8430: Other: Other… Other: Other: Other: Other: Other”. The rate of duty will be free.
